I have a 97-f-150 with a 8.8 and 3.55 in the rear. I was wondering what the weight the axle was rated for...(the SD info in the brochures claim a rate but nothing for the 150s) and is the rear axle a semi-floater. I was told this at one time or read it some where. the reason I ask is that I tend to periodically haul heavy loads (I have helper springs "air" in the back) and I know that I am above the GVWR. I guess to make this long winded post a little more concise will I be wearing my bearings in the rear and what should I look for? (besides a SD 350-450-550-650-750?)

Rear axle info here.

Semi-floating with 3800# rating at the ground.
